2012 Topps Series 1 Baseball

Product Details

In 2011 the theme for the flagship Topps baseball set was diamonds. With 2012 Topps Baseball, expect to see lots of gold. From parallels to inserts to the continuation and expansion of the popular code redemptions, gold is the thread that runs throughout. Hobby boxes promise either an autograph or relic card. Jumbo HTA boxes have one autograph and two relic cards. One of these relics isn’t a game-used piece but rather a manufactured relic card featuring pins, rings or real gold. 2012 Topps Series 1 Baseball follows the familiar format of a 330-card base set that includes 265 veterans, 30 rookies and 35 cards for league leaders, award winners and highlights.

 Did you know…..

In 1972, Oakland A’s owner Charles Finley offered his players $300 if they would grow mustaches as part of a Father’s Day promotion. All 25 did and thus created a team trademark. P Rollie Fingers even had a clause written into his contract for the following season that paid him $300 for his handlebars and $100 for wax.

Nine Straight Doubleheaders

The 1928 Boston Braves played nine consecutive double-headers from September 4 to 15.

They lost five of the double-headers in a row, one at Philadelphia and four to the Giants in Boston.

They had also played twinbills on August 31 and September 1.

Then they played two again on September 20, 21, 22, and 24. That adds up to 33 games in 24 days!

Their record in the 15 doubleheaders was 11-19.  The 7th-place Braves managed to sweep one of them in Cincinnati on September 22.

Two future Hall-of-Famers were on the 1928 BravesGeorge Sisler, who hit .340, and Rogers Hornsby, who hit .387.

Craig Biggio Houston Astros

The only right handed hitter to play in more than one-hundred fifty games without grounding into a single double play during a season is Craig Biggio. From the left side it was Dick McAuliffe and the only switch hitter to play in more than one-hundred fifty games without grounding into a double play is Augie Galan. Compare that to Jim Rice of the Boston Red Sox who hit into 36 in 159 games in 1984.

Hank Aaron, Tim Lincecum T-206 cards this week’s eTopps Baseball releases

Hank Aaron and Tim Lincecum are this week’s eTopps baseball releases. Each card will add onto the progressive (year-to-year) eTopps T-206 set. With the latest addition, the set is up to 35 cards.

Since kicking-off the 2011 eTopps baseball season nearly a month ago, Topps has added a plethora of prospects to their progressive eTopps MiLB (Minor League Baseball) set. With this week’s releases, they took a departure from the minors and added a pair of cards to their progressive eTopps T-206 set – Hank Aaron and Tim Lincecum.
